Is the SRAM Rival XPLR Crankset the right 1x gravel crank?
The SRAM Rival XPLR Crankset is SRAM's most advanced aluminum gravel crankset, engineered to pair directly with Rival XPLR AXS 1x13 drivetrains for riders who want proven performance without stepping up to Force or RED. Careful shaping puts material only where stiffness demands it, keeping the arms light without giving up drive-side rigidity. The 42T direct mount chainring uses X-SYNC tall square teeth and mud-clearing recesses to hold the chain under the kind of chatter gravel delivers on repeat.
Built around SRAM's DUB spindle, the crankset runs a 47.5mm Wide chainline with a 6.5mm chainring offset, giving clearance for modern gravel frames and compatibility with 135, 142, and Boost rear spacing. Available in 160mm, 165mm, 170mm, 172.5mm, and 175mm crank arm lengths, and compatible with Eagle, Road Flattop D1, Road Flattop E1, and T-Type chains across 12 and 13 speed systems. Bottom bracket is not included, which keeps it flexible across frames already set up for SRAM Road Wide DUB BBs. Built for gravel riders running Rival XPLR AXS who want direct mount simplicity and bulletproof chain retention.
